A+Technical Description
The FFG MAG VDF 250 T Horizontal Machining Center is engineered for versatile turning and milling operations with high precision and efficiency. It features a main spindle with a maximum turning diameter of 11.4 inches and turning length capacity up to 33.46 inches, supported by an 8-inch chuck diameter and maximum spindle swing of 24.4 inches. The spindle runs at up to 4,500 RPM with 60 HP power, delivering robust cutting forces. The machine includes a turret-type primary tool carrier accommodating up to 12 turning and 12 rotary tools, allowing one simultaneous cutting tool engagement for optimized machining cycles. It integrates a secondary milling/drilling function capable of on-center and off-center operations, with added āCā and āYā axis capabilities to enhance multi-axis machining versatility. The 4-axis configuration offers a travel envelope of 6.0 inches in the X-axis, 3.14 inches in Y, and 36.0 inches in Z, with high feed and rapid traverse rates reaching 985 inches per minute to maximize productivity. Its modular design supports adaptable setups for various machining requirements, making it suitable for heavy-duty turning and turn-mill applications on medium-sized workpieces. This center is ideal for complex components needing precise multiple operations in a single setup, enhancing accuracy and reducing cycle times in industrial manufacturing.
